Bankstown lies approximately 19 km south‑west of the Sydney CBD, making the suburb relatively well‑situated for city access.
Bankstown has a humid subtropical climate with warm to hot summers, mild winters, and an average annual rainfall of about 869 mm.
Bankstown was named after Sir Joseph Banks and developed from early European settlement in the late 18th century, later becoming a strategic air base during World War II and evolving into a major commercial and industrial hub.
